"""
|
||||
rtn & earning in the Account
|
||||
rtn:
|
||||
from order's view
|
||||
1.change if any order is executed, sell order or buy order
|
||||
2.change at the end of today, (today_clse - stock_price) * amount
|
||||
earning
|
||||
from value of current position
|
||||
earning will be updated at the end of trade date
|
||||
earning = today_value - pre_value
|
||||
**is consider cost**
|
||||
while earning is the difference of two position value, so it considers cost, it is the true return rate
|
||||
in the specific accomplishment for rtn, it does not consider cost, in other words, rtn - cost = earning
|
||||
|
||||
Now rtn has been removed in the hierarchical backtest implemention.
|
||||
"""
